Norwegian star takes a break from the World Cup
Photo: Geir Olsen/NTB/TT

Norwegian skiing star Johannes Høsflot Klæbo is not ready to compete yet after the victory in Tour de ski.

He is skipping the World Cup competitions this weekend in French Les Rousses.

Norwegian national team doctor Ove Feragen says that Klæbo is not back in regular training yet.

Johannes has not recovered after Tour de ski and is not in normal training yet. He probably needs more time before he is ready for competitions, says Feragen.

Johannes Høsflot Klæbo won Tour de ski with 1.23 minutes ahead of Austrian Mika Vermeulen.

The season's highlight is the World Championship in Trondheim on February 26-March 9. After Les Rousses, three World Cup competitions remain before the World Championship, in Swiss Engadin, Italian Cogne, and Falun.
